Population is roughly 975 with a median age of 41. The typical home is worth about $157,800 (2.4× income, relatively affordable). The poverty rate is 8.1%. The demographic-stress sub-score lands at 26/100. 81% of housing is owner-occupied. At $68,911, median income runs near typical U.S. levels. Vacancy runs 0.3%. There are about 355 housing units across 52210. Rent burden reaches 50% of tenant households. Around 34%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
